Best Shoe Colors to Wear with Olive Green Pants
Now that we've explored color theory with olive green, let's dive into the best shoe colors to wear with olive green pants. These options cater to different styles and occasions, ensuring you have the perfect pair for every outfit.
1. Brown Shoes
Why They Work: Brown is a classic and versatile color that pairs beautifully with olive green. It creates a cohesive and earthy look that works well for both casual and smart-casual outfits.
Types of Brown Shoes:
- Browns: Opt for tan, beige, or light brown shoes for a softer look. Dark brown shoes, such as oxblood or chocolate, work well for a more polished and sophisticated style.
- Leather or Suede: Both leather and suede brown shoes are excellent choices, offering durability and a timeless appeal.
Styling Tips:
- Pair tan brown shoes with light olive green pants for a relaxed and effortless look.
- Combine dark brown shoes with olive green pants for a more polished and professional style.
Example Outfit: Olive green chinos, dark brown loafers, and a light brown belt.
2. Blue Shoes
Why They Work: Blue is a complementary color to olive green, creating a vibrant and eye-catching look. It adds a pop of color without overwhelming the outfit, making it a great choice for both casual and smart-casual wear.
Types of Blue Shoes:
- Navy Blue: A classic and sophisticated option that works well for a more formal look.
- Sky Blue: A lighter and more playful option that works well for a casual and trendy outfit.
- Denim Blue: A casual and comfortable choice that pairs well with olive green pants.
Styling Tips:
- Pair navy blue shoes with olive green pants for a polished and professional look.
- Combine sky blue shoes with light olive green pants for a more casual and trendy outfit.
Example Outfit: Olive green trousers, navy blue dress shoes, and a dark blue belt.
3. Khaki Shoes
Why They Work: Khaki is a neutral and versatile color that pairs beautifully with olive green. It creates a cohesive and balanced look that works well for both casual and smart-casual outfits.
Types of Khaki Shoes:
- Tan Khaki: A classic and versatile option that works well for a relaxed look.
- Stone Khaki: A lighter and more modern option that pairs well with light olive green pants.
Styling Tips:
- Pair tan khaki shoes with olive green chinos for a casual and effortless look.
- Combine stone khaki shoes with light olive green pants for a more modern and trendy outfit.
Example Outfit: Olive green shorts, tan khaki loafers, and a brown belt.
4. Green Shoes
Why They Work: Different shades of green can complement olive green, creating a cohesive and nature-inspired look. This pairing works well for a more earthy and eco-friendly style.
Types of Green Shoes:
- Emerald Green: A rich and luxurious option that pairs well with darker olive green pants.
- Lime Green: A brighter and more playful option that works well with lighter olive green pants.
Styling Tips:
- Pair emerald green shoes with dark olive green pants for a sophisticated and luxurious look.
- Combine lime green shoes with light olive green pants for a more casual and trendy outfit.
Example Outfit: Olive green jeans, emerald green sneakers, and a black belt.
5. Black Shoes
Why They Work: Black is a timeless and sophisticated color that pairs beautifully with olive green. It creates a striking contrast that works well for both smart-casual and formal outfits.
Types of Black Shoes:
- Black Loafers: A classic and elegant option that works well for a smart-casual look.
- Black Boots: A more rugged and stylish option that works well for a casual and adventurous outfit.
Styling Tips:
- Pair black loafers with olive green trousers for a smart-casual look.
- Combine black boots with olive green pants for a more casual and rugged style.
Example Outfit: Olive green chinos, black loafers, and a brown belt.
6. White Shoes
Why They Work: White is a crisp and clean color that pairs well with olive green, creating a modern and minimalist look. This pairing works well for a more contemporary and stylish outfit.
Types of White Shoes:
- White Sneakers: A casual and comfortable option that works well for a trendy look.
- White Loafers: A more polished and sophisticated option that works well for a smart-casual outfit.
Styling Tips:
- Pair white sneakers with light olive green pants for a casual and trendy look.
- Combine white loafers with olive green pants for a more polished and sophisticated style.
Example Outfit: Olive green shorts, white sneakers, and a black belt.
7. Red Shoes
Why They Work: Red is a bold and vibrant color that adds a pop of energy to your outfit. This pairing works well for a more statement and fashionable look.
Types of Red Shoes:
- Burgundy: A rich and luxurious option that pairs well with olive green.
- Crimson: A bright and bold option that adds a pop of color to your outfit.
Styling Tips:
- Pair burgundy shoes with olive green pants for a sophisticated and luxurious look.
- Combine crimson shoes with olive green pants for a more bold and vibrant style.
Example Outfit: Olive green trousers, burgundy loafers, and a brown belt.
Styling Tips for Olive Green Pants and Shoes
Layering with Accessories
Layering with accessories can elevate your outfit and add a touch of personality. Consider the following tips:
- Belts: Choose a belt color that complements both your shoes and pants. Brown, black, or khaki belts work well with olive green pants.
- Bags: Opt for a bag that matches your shoe color for a cohesive look. A tan or brown leather bag pairs well with brown shoes, while a black bag works well with black shoes.
- Jewelry: Add a pop of color with jewelry that complements your outfit. Gold or silver jewelry works well with olive green pants and shoes.
Dressing for Different Occasions
Your choice of shoes can significantly impact the overall look of your outfit. Consider the following tips for different occasions:
- Business Casual: Pair olive green pants with brown or navy blue shoes for a polished and professional look.
- Casual Outing: Opt for khaki, green, or white shoes for a relaxed and trendy outfit.
- Formal Event: Choose black or burgundy shoes for a sophisticated and elegant look.
Seasonal Considerations
Consider the season when selecting shoe colors for olive green pants:
- Spring and Summer: Lighter shades of olive green pants pair well with white, sky blue, or lime green shoes.
- Fall and Winter: Darker shades of olive green pants pair well with dark brown, black, or emerald green shoes.
